KAMPALA - Traders operating from Nabukera and Qualicel arcades have been caught up in a Buganda bus terminal ownership row.
Qualicel Bus terminal shopping center and Nabukeera plaza along Nabugabo Road in downtown Kampala have been closed by the landlords, Drake Lubega and Mansur Matovu, following a land dispute between Lubega and Charles Muhangi.
Kampala District Police Commander Siraje Bakaleke (pictured) has asked traders to remain calm as engagements with the warring parties are under way.
